Abstract On the basis of the preparation of a certain solute mass fraction solution in junior high school, the teaching was designed and organized with the idea of “contextualization-de-contextualization-re-contextualization”, which not only trained the experimental skills of substance concentration preparation, but also paid more attention to the development of students' scientific attitude and awareness of inquiry. The key to solving problems was transformed into disciplinary methods through context-induced problems and de-contextualization. Finally, disciplinary methods were transferred and applied to solve new problems in unfamiliar and complex situations. The teaching implementation went beyond the simple skill training, expanded the idea of higher order thinking of students, and highlights the rigorous and realistic scientific attitude. In addition, the exchange of cases of accurate measurement deepened students' recognition of the value of the subject.
